A global truck manufacturer based in Gothenburg, Sweden.
Our mission is to be the most desired and successful transport solution provider in the world.
Our vision is that no truck is to be involved in an accident.

How much do people at Volvo Trucks get paid? See the latest salaries by department and job title. The average estimated annual salary, including base and bonus, at Volvo Trucks is $128,297, or $61 per hour, while the estimated median salary is $121,090, or $58 per hour.
At Volvo Trucks, the highest paid job is a Director of Sales at $229,437 annually and the lowest is a CS Rep at $45,008 annually. Average Volvo Trucks salaries by department include: IT at $106,908, Finance at $88,470, Operations at $100,422, and Design at $122,946. Half of Volvo Trucks salaries are above $121,090.

Volvo Trucks' PTO and Vacation policy typically gives 20-30 days off a year with 0% of employees expected to be work free while out of office. Paid Time Off is Volvo Trucks' most important benefit besides Healthcare when ranked by employees, with 50% of employees saying it is the most important benefit. Volvo Trucks' benefits and PTO Package averages to represent a $500 -$1000 cash value per month.
